Drafts

Recognizing and preventing drafts inside windows and doors is an essential home maintenance task. A drafty window could increase your energy bills and also affect the overall comfort of your home. There are easy ways to avoid drafts in doors and windows.

One of the easiest methods to block drafts from windows and doors is to install window plastic. 24 hour window repair plastic is inexpensive and can be found at the majority of hardware stores. It can be affixed to the windows or put on them. It helps add an extra layer of insulation and is easy to apply. It can be trimmed to match the size of the window.

Caulking can also be used to seal gaps between the window frame and wall. Caulk is available in disposable cartridges. To smoothen the caulk bead, use a gloved latex finger.

To avoid drafts, you can also use a snake-style blocker. The stopper in this style can be purchased from most home improvement shops. The stopper that is snake-like can only stop drafts that originate at the base. If you have a serious draft issue, then you may require replacing your window.

A home energy audit can help to identify and repair drafts. A professional home inspector can detect drafts coming from windows or doors as well as attics. An audit can also help you make energy-saving improvements in your home.

Caulking can also be used to block drafts from windows and doors. Incense sticks can also be used to locate the source of drafts if you aren't sure. Then, you can place the stick by the window and observe a flickering flame. If you see light, it is a sign that air is coming in from a gap or crack.

Condensation

Condensation is one of the most common problems that windows and doors are prone to. Condensation can cause water damage, mildew, and mold growth. Condensation can cause a problem to see the outside light.

The best method to deal with window condensation is to find the source of the problem and then take action. Most instances of window condensation are the result of excessive humidity levels in your home. The excessive moisture in the home is result of cooking, showering and other everyday activities.

Good ventilation is essential to prevent condensation. There could be a brief increase in condensation if you renovate your home.

A high level of moisture in the home can cause mildew and mold. When humidity levels are high, water vapors will condense on any surface, including windows.

Moisture eliminators are a cost-effective and effective method of reducing condensation. These products remove water particles, and also increase the room temperature. They can also be used for removing excess moisture from windows.

When you see condensation between panes of glass It's a sign the seal is not working properly. Wiping the glass panes may aid in removing the moisture.

Another option is to use dehumidifiers. These devices remove moisture from the air while leaving the room dry. If a dehumidifier doesn't suffice you might want to consider replacing your windows.

Interior window condensation is the most popular kind. It happens when warm, humid air collides with a cooler surface. This is when the glass is the coldest part in the room.

Condensation on windows can occur in winter and summer. You're more likely in summer to see condensation appearing on exterior windows. Condensation on windows in the interior is more common in winter.

Wood will rot

No matter if your window or door is old or new, you can damage it due to wood rot. The first step in repairing wood rot is identifying the issue. Also, look for any gaps between the door and siding. This is a typical place where moisture can enter and window glass repair near me rot the wood.

The next step is to take out the wood that is damaged. To get rid of the board that has rot you can use a prybar. You can also employ a pry bar to remove the rotten wood.

If you notice gaps in the rotted wood You can close the gaps by caulk. After you are done the caulk, let it dry. Sealing a gap can prevent moisture from entering your home.

In certain situations it might be necessary to replace the entire frame. This is a big job that is best done by an expert. A licensed contractor can provide free estimates. A professional can also help you decide whether replacing or repairing windows is the best option for you.

It is also possible to repair wood rot by filling in gaps with epoxy. This technique is most effective in the case of wood that is less than 2 inches deep. You'll also need to scrub the area and prime it with wood filler. Once you're finished you can smooth the filler with sandpaper.

It could also be necessary to replace the entire window frame when the rot has reached the window's edges. There are many options for strong wood. You can also have new wood cut to suit.

Wood rot is a common problem that homeowners face. However you can remedy it using the appropriate tools. Being aware of the problem early will allow you to get the job done in a hurry.
